How to Log In to Your Pionex Account

Logging in to your Pionex account is a simple and secure process designed for both desktop and mobile users.

  1. Visit the Pionex website and click "Log In".
  2. Enter your email address or phone number, followed by your password.
  3. If you’ve enabled two-factor authentication (2FA) via SMS or an authenticator app, you’ll be redirected to a verification page.
  4. Input the one-time code sent via SMS or generated by your 2FA app.
  5. Once verified, you’ll gain full access to your dashboard and trading tools.

Forgot Your Pionex Password? Here’s How to Reset It

Losing access to your account doesn’t mean losing your assets. Pionex provides a secure password recovery process.

  1. On the login page, click "Forgot Password?"
  2. Enter your registered email address or phone number.
  3. Complete the "I'm not a robot" captcha check.
  4. Receive a verification code via SMS or email and enter it.
  5. Create a new strong password and submit.
Important Security Note: Withdrawals are locked for 24 hours after a password reset to protect your funds.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Can I Change My Registered Email Address?

Yes, but certain conditions apply:

  1. Log in and go to Profile > Security.
  2. Click "Unbind" next to your current email.
  3. You must have both Google Authenticator and SMS 2FA enabled.
  4. Confirm with 2FA codes.
After changing your email, withdrawals are suspended for 24 hours, and the old email remains blocked for 30 days for security.

How to Disable SMS or Email Authentication

You can manage your 2FA settings if logged in:

  1. Go to Account Avatar > Security.
  2. Click "Unbind" next to SMS or Email.
  3. Enter your Google Authenticator code.
  4. Confirm via email/SMS code.
Disabling any authentication method triggers a 24-hour withdrawal freeze and locks removed info for 30 days.

Always re-enable protection promptly to safeguard your assets.


How to Enable Google Authenticator on Pionex

Boost security by linking Google Authenticator:

On Web:

  1. Go to Avatar > Security > Google Authenticator > Set Up.
  2. Install the Google Authenticator app on your phone.
  3. Scan the QR code displayed on-screen.
  4. Enter the 6-digit code from the app.
  5. Save the backup key securely offline.

On Mobile App:

  1. Navigate to Account > Settings > Security > 2FA > Google Authenticator > Download.
  2. Input SMS/email verification code.
  3. Copy the secret key and paste it into Google Authenticator.
  4. Return to the app and enter the generated code.
Never upload your backup key online—store it in a physical notebook or encrypted vault.
